Job Description

Established in 1880, Provident Financial Group (PFG) is one of the UKs leading suppliers of personal credit products to the non-standard lending market. We are a FTSE 250 Company employing over 3,000 staff throughout the UK and Ireland.Provident delivers non-standard lending through our businesses - Vanquis Bank, Provident Home Credit, Satsuma Loans, Moneybarn and Cheque Exchange.About the role:We have an exciting new opportunity within both our Bradford and London offices for a HR Business Partner to join our Group HR team who will work in partnership with the Head of HR and Corporate office to devise a HR agenda to support the achievement of business strategy, drive business performance, colleague capability and engagement.This role will Business partner the senior leadership team, providing advice and guidance on all HR matters. In addition, will support the successful implementation and embedding of Group strategic projects, including the Group Talent & Succession Planning process, Group Performance Management process and driving the Groups Inclusion & Diversity and Wellbeing Strategy.Some key responsibilities include:

  • Develop strong working relationships with line managers, providing sound advice and guidance on all HR matters including but not limited to employee relations, HR policy and process, culture and engagement.
  • Challenge, coach and support Managers with practical resolution of employee relation matters including grievance, disciplinary, performance and absence management
  • Produce/analyse relevant MI and be able to identify trends and patterns and use this to inform a course of action/advice
  • Work with our policy team to act as the eyes and ears of corporate office to ensure that HR solutions developed are fit for purpose and meet the customers needs,
  • Provide support on key strategic Group HR projects, partnering with stakeholders to achieve business objectives
  • Take the lead on the annual Employee Engagement Survey, supporting the business areas in understanding their results and develop engagement action plans.
  • Facilitate leadership discussions on talent, ensure talent is attracted and retained and robust succession plans are in place
  • Identify people capability required to meet short term and longer term business needs, embed PDPs and Talent Reviews.
  • The skills and experience you will have:
  • Proven HR generalist experience at a mid-senior level of 3-5 years is expected, ideally within a HR shared service/established business partnering model.
  • Demonstrable experience in managing Employee Relations matters commercially and sensitively.
  • Experience of leading transformation and change.
  • Knowledgeable on HR policy and practice and employment legislation.
  • Experience of key HR business cycles, performance management, talent & succession planning, reward review etc.
  • Building colleague capability and Developing individuals and teams through coaching/mentoring.
  • Competence to build and effectively manage interpersonal relationships at all levels
  • Ability to influence and challenge constructively, particularly at Director and Head of Function level
